How do you repair the temperature control valve on a 1995 ford escort?

If you are talking about the thermostat which controls the temperature of the engine it can't be repaired. However, you can buy a new one and install it yourself. Just do this: 1. Locate the thermostat by finding the big top hose of the radiator. Follow it back to the engine and you'll find the water outlet housing. The thermostat is inside of this. just take the bolts out and lift it off. The thermostat is inside. Put a new 192 degree thermostat in and replace the water outlet housing. Make sure the tabs on the thermostat fit the tabs on the engine. Make sure the spring is pointed towards the engine.

What would cause overheating on a 1999 Lincoln Continental we replaced the Thermostat sensor unit and both Fan motors?

I removed the thermostat, removed the mechanism and put the framework back in. I know this not the best repair, but it works. I think I was getting an air pocket by the thermostat. Steam will not open a thermostat the thermostat has to be submerged in water. The car was taken to a Lincoln dealer several times. After spending several thousands dollars at the dealer mechanics and several independent repair shops I did my own repair by cannibalizing the thermostat. Since I did that repair the car never overheated again.This type of repair can cause hot and cold spots in the engine. We have put on ten thousand miles since my own repair. It might not be the most correct but at least we did not have to junk a car that had no other problems. Peter P. Addison,il
